About The Position

DOHMH has an opening for a Video Editor. Reporting to the Director of Design, the Video editor will support the creation of compelling, accessible, and culturally responsive video content for social and digital platforms. The role is responsible for editing and packaging video content that translates complex public health information into clear, engaging, and actionable stories for diverse NYC audiences.

Responsibilities

  • Review, organize, and select raw footage, building shot lists based on scene value, continuity, and public health messaging goals.
  • Edit interviews, testimonials, and b-roll into cohesive short-form and long-form video in collaboration with other teams and subject matter experts.
  • Trim, sequence, and assemble footage into rough and final cuts, incorporating stakeholder and Design Director feedback through multiple revisions.
  • Work with Design Director and social media team to optimize content across platforms, including Instagram, Facebook, Twitter, LinkedIn, and YouTube.
  • Package and optimize content by adding captions, motion graphics, and audio enhancements to ensure accessibility and usability.
  • Apply color correction, color grading, and audio mixing to ensure a consistent, polished final product.
  • Manage and organize video files, media assets, and backups in collaboration with the design and social teams.
  • Ensure all content aligns with accessibility standards and reflects culturally responsive, non-stigmatizing representation.
  • Support rapid-response editing as needed for timely public health communications.
  • Stay current on editing tools, techniques, and industry best practices to maintain efficiency and quality.
